Output 659439a410c5df482425ec72ec639fa1c7e1f695207c2dd2b6e4c48fdeb79827:4

value
67403695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b7a8c3fa2f7d39fb1b51c6ca223e9dfc45ed48e OP_EQUAL
address
3EQWeyu27q3ujNLd9P9dofEKgDrV6XjAEd
transaction
659439a410c5df482425ec72ec639fa1c7e1f695207c2dd2b6e4c48fdeb79827
confirmations
310883
spent
true